Founder of Best Buy, American billionaire Richard M. Schulze has been a significant figure in consumer electronics since starting his business in 1966. Born in Saint Paul, Minnesota, Schulze attended Central High and served with the Minnesota Air National Guard before entering retail. Transforming the industry, he reinvented the Sound of Music into Best Buy, revolutionizing the superstore model with diverse offerings. Despite stepping down as chairman in 2012, he made an impactful return in 2013 and continued his legacy with notable philanthropic contributions, funding educational and community projects, including a record-breaking $50 million donation to the University of St. Thomas. Schulze, now residing in Naples, Florida, upholds a legacy of innovation and charity.

Richard M. Schulze, an American billionaire businessman and founder of Best Buy, was born on March 25, 1941, in Saint Paul, Minnesota. He attended Central High School and later served in the U.S. Air Force with the Minnesota Air National Guard.
Richard Schulze: Family
Richard M. Schulze was married to Sandra J. Schulze until her death in 2001. Together, they had four children. He later remarried Maureen Schulze.
Richard Schulze: Career Highlights
Before founding Best Buy, Richard M. Schulze worked as a consumer electronics salesman. In 1966, he established Sound of Music, which he later renamed Best Buy. Under his leadership, Best Buy shifted to a superstore format with everyday low prices and expanded its offerings to include computer software, music, movies, and computer hardware.

Richard Schulze: Awards & Achievements
In recognition of his contributions, Richard M. Schulze received numerous awards and accolades, including the Horatio Alger Award in 1998 and the Ernst & Young Entrepreneur of the Year Award in 2002. Additionally, November 9, 1991, was designated as Richard M. Schulze Day by Minnesota Governor Arne Carlson.

Richard Schulze: Trivia
Richard M. Schulze's philanthropic efforts include a $50 million donation to the University of St. Thomas in 2000, the largest donation to a Minnesota college or university at the time. He also contributed $1.5 million for the restoration of the Naples, FL YMCA after a fire in 2014 and $750,000 to the Sky Family YMCA in Bonita Springs, Florida, in 2018.
Richard M. Schulze was born in Saint Paul, Minnesota.
Schulze founded Sound of Music, an electronics store.
Sound of Music was renamed Best Buy and shifted to a superstore format with everyday low prices.
Schulze donated $50 million to the University of St. Thomas, the largest donation to a Minnesota college or university at the time.
Schulze stepped down as Best Buy chairman after an investigation found he knew about the CEO's relationship with a female employee.
Schulze attempted to buy out Best Buy but was unsuccessful.
Schulze rejoined Best Buy as chairman emeritus.
Schulze donated $1.5 million for the restoration of the Naples, FL YMCA after a fire.
Schulze donated $750,000 to the Sky Family YMCA in Bonita Springs, Florida.
